Components and Mechanism of a Hand Chain Block

2026 How to Use Hand Chain Block Effectively?

Hand chain blocks are essential lifting tools used in various industries. Their components include a hand chain, pulleys, and a hook. The hand chain drives the lift mechanism, making it simple to operate even in tight spaces. The pulleys reduce the effort needed to lift heavy loads. Each component has a specific role, contributing to the overall efficiency of the system.

Understanding the mechanism is crucial for effective use. The hand chain transmits force to the lifting system. As you pull the chain, the gears engage the lift, raising the load. Safety Precautions When Using Hand Chain Blocks

When using hand chain blocks, safety is paramount. Always inspect the equipment before use. Check for any signs of wear and tear. Ensure that the chain is properly lubricated. A malfunction can lead to serious accidents.

Tips: Always wear protective gear. This includes gloves and a hard hat. Keep the work area clear of obstacles. Don’t let distractions take your focus.

Understanding load limits is crucial. Each block has a maximum weight capacity. Exceeding this limit can cause equipment failure. Make sure you know the weight of the items you are lifting. Proper weight distribution is equally important. A balanced load ensures safer lifting.

Tips: Communicate clearly with your team. Use hand signals if necessary. Practice loading and unloading before the actual task. Familiarity with the equipment leads to better safety practices.

In addition, be mindful of your stance. Stand firmly with both feet on the ground. This will give you better control during the lifting process. Remember, mistakes happen even to the best users. Maintenance Tips for Longevity of Hand Chain Blocks

Proper maintenance of hand chain blocks is key to their longevity. Regular inspections are essential. Check for wear and tear. Pay attention to the chain. Any signs of rust can indicate a problem. Clean and lubricate the chain often. It ensures smooth operation. A well-lubricated chain reduces friction and prevents damage.

It’s important to inspect all moving parts. Look for loose screws or bolts. Tighten them if needed. Ensure that all components function correctly. Misalignment can lead to unnecessary strain. Remember that overloading can cause significant wear. Follow load limits precisely.

Listening to your equipment can reveal issues. Strange noises might indicate a problem. It’s a good practice to keep detailed maintenance records. Note any repairs or replacements made. This helps track performance over time. Regular maintenance prevents bigger issues down the road. This proactive approach can save time and resources.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Hand Chain Blocks

Using hand chain blocks can be efficient, but mistakes often lead to accidents. One common error is neglecting the load capacity. Overloading a hand chain block can result in failure. Always check the specifications and ensure you know the weight of your load. Additionally, using a block without proper maintenance can be dangerous. Regular inspections help avoid unexpected breakdowns.

Another mistake is improper handling. Many users pull the chain too hard or at the wrong angle. This can cause strain on both the operator and the equipment. Ensure you position yourself safely and use your strength wisely. It’s crucial to communicate clearly with team members during lifting tasks. Lack of communication can lead to clumsy maneuvers and accidents.

Lastly, some forget to secure the load properly before lifting. A loose load can slip, causing severe safety hazards. Always double-check that everything is stable. Learning from these mistakes can improve your efficiency and safety when using hand chain blocks.

Maximizing Efficiency and Safety in Heavy Loads: A Comprehensive Guide to HS Chain Blocks

In industries where heavy loads are a norm, efficiency and safety are paramount. The use of HS chain blocks represents a critical investment for operations requiring precise lifting capabilities while safeguarding personnel and equipment. With their classic round design and compact build, these chain blocks can be employed in spaces with limited headroom, optimizing both vertical lift and workspace arrangement. The 360° swivel hook equipped with a stamping safety latch adds an essential layer of security during operations, ensuring that loads are handled without risk of detachment.

Chain blocks also feature a rolled edge design that significantly enhances the smooth movement of the hand chain, allowing for steady and controlled lifting. This is coupled with a durable steel frame, designed with heat-treated load-bearing components that reinforce strength resilience under heavy loads. As reported by industry assessments, equipment that uses roller bearings or caged ball bearings in the load sprocket and side plates can achieve improved efficiency and a longer service life, thus reflecting in decreased operating costs over time.

Safety is accentuated through an automatic double-pawl braking system that guarantees reliability during lifts. Load testing protocols have shown that quality chain blocks must withstand at least 150% of their rated capacity, establishing a safety coefficient of at least 4:1, which is critical for worker safety. Compliance with standards such as EN13157 indicates that these devices meet or exceed global safety benchmarks, further assuring that operations utilizing chain blocks remain safe and efficient, even in challenging environments. Additionally, optional overload protection systems provide further safeguards, buffering against unexpected load increments and further ensuring the integrity of both the equipment and its operators.
